Brian D. Zamboni is a scholar working on Social Psychology, Clinical Psychology and General Health Professions. According to data from OpenAlex, Brian D. Zamboni has authored 30 papers receiving a total of 629 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 22 papers in Social Psychology, 14 papers in Clinical Psychology and 10 papers in General Health Professions. Recurrent topics in Brian D. Zamboni’s work include LGBTQ Health, Identity, and Policy (16 papers), Sexuality, Behavior, and Technology (10 papers) and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(10 papers). Brian D. Zamboni is often cited by papers focused on LGBTQ Health, Identity, and Policy (16 papers), Sexuality, Behavior, and Technology (10 papers) and Adolescent Sexual and Reproductive Health (10 papers). Brian D. Zamboni collaborates with scholars based in United States and Japan. Brian D. Zamboni's co-authors include Isiaah Crawford, Kevin W. Allison, Tomas Soto, Paula Williams, Michael B. Jordan, Andrew McLeod, Jeri S. Janowsky, Eric Orwoll, Benjamin M. Robinson and David J. McKirnan and has published in prestigious journals such as The Journal of Sex Research, Archives of Sexual Behavior and The Journal of Sexual Medicine.
